What Is Market Research?

First, it’s necessary to define market research. Essentially, this is simply the process of learning about your target market in order to best meet their needs. It’s an endeavor that can take a good deal of time to undertake, but the information it provides is invaluable. Market researchers gather data and information about your customers so that you can refine your product or service in a way that provides solutions for their unique problems. After all, if you don’t know who your ideal customer is and what they’re looking for, how can you possibly provide what they want? Market research can save you a lot of wasted time, effort and resources.

What Market Research Can Tell You

Researching your target demographic can glean a great deal of useful information. Such insights can then allow you to improve your product or service, refine your marketing approach and outshine the competition.

Here is just some of the information you can gain through market research:

  • Popular industry trends
  • Top competitors in your niche
  • Demographics of your market
  • Challenges your customers face
  • Relevant consumer attitudes
  • Purchase influences and conversions
  • Unaddressed needs in the market
  • Customer thoughts on pricing
  • Existing demand for your product or service

Thorough and professional market research provides you with the thoughts, attitudes, preferences and pain points of a broad range of potential customers. It can allow you to see the bigger picture and eliminate pre-conceived notions so that you can make the best decisions for your business.

Types of Market Research

There is a wide assortment of market research activities that can provide you with the consumer behavior insights you need to drive your business strategy. Market research isn’t something you can do in isolation. It involves personal interactions with customers, in-person or virtually, to gain in-depth knowledge of what makes them tick. These types of endeavors can be on a one-to-one basis or may involve conducting group activities. Such interpersonal communication may involve discussions, presentations, demonstrations, observations and more.

Some examples of market research types include:

  • Interviews
  • Product/service use
  • Observation
  • Focus groups
  • Market segmentation
  • Buyer persona creation
  • Competitive analysis
  • Brand awareness
  • Satisfaction and loyalty
  • Pricing

Each kind of research nets different data points to guide every aspect of your business.

Benefits of Market Research

You’re probably beginning to see how conducting market research can improve rates of business success. It can tell you a lot about your customers, including who they are, what they need, how much they’ll pay and ways you can meet their expectations. Research reports can narrow down the demographic information of your base so that you can best serve them. You’ll learn about their age, gender, economic status and occupation. You can also discover who your competition is and what customers like and dislike about these companies.

Research gives you an idea of current market conditions so you’ll know if there is currently a place for your business. You’ll discover any obstacles or challenges so that they can be addressed and you won’t be caught off-guard. Plus, the information you gain will help ensure you’re able to meet the needs and demands of your customers, as well as give you an edge over the competition.
